Hey guys - Tricky problem here...

Have an M1122... Totally Legit, bought from Techpac. Reboots itself
completely (flashing red light, goes through startup sequence, watched
it over serial do this) between 5-30 times/day... Very annoying
especially when I use it a lot for SSH and remote admin from work...

Anyway - common sense and everyone else I spoke to said "It's the
router" so I took it to Datacom and they duly replaced it after not
seeing it fault... I was very happy with their service once I found the
right person to speak to (Hi Robin!)

Anyway - I get this brand spanking new (Well Reconditioned) router home
and plug it in.. It's got a different SN and the same boot and firmware

SW boot version: Bxxxx110.R01
SW appl. version: Gx1x2230.R04
HW version: T66280.01 B
Serial number: 61004206059

As my old one...

It still does it. Still randomly drops and totally reboots.

Config is nothing out of the normal.. Some pinholes (about 10 I guess)
no SIF, single simple connection to ISP. Any ideas?

Further info...

It's connected to a decent UPS - I'm about to take it off that though...
It shares to 3 PCs in total through an attached 10/100 Switch (8 port,
budget). It's not overheating and all the connections at the back are
solid.

Any pointers would be gratefully appreciated.
